A 0.80-μm-diameter oil droplet is observed between two parallel electrodes spaced 11 mm apart. The droplet hangs motionless if the upper electrode is 22.8 V more positive than the lower electrode. The density of the oil is 885 kg/m^3.
(a) What is the droplet's mass?
(b) What is the droplet's charge?
(c) Does the droplet have a surplus or a deficit of electrons? How many?
